What you'd do

The Program Support Assistant works as a member of one of the Teams in the Centralized Support Division located in Overland, MO. The Program Support Assistant serves a s a primary contact for the Veteran and his/her representative or advocate for Freedom of Information (FOIA) and Privacy Act (PA) requests. The PSA also serves as the primary liaison for Veterans Benefits Administration (VBA) and the National Archives and Records Administration (NARA) and Department of Defense (DOD).

Major duties

Major Duties: Responsible for the care and maintenance of the claims folders and ensures that all pertinent records and documents are preserved and are neatly and orderly filed in chronological order in the correct compartment.. Analyzes claim and determine if disposition of claim and control action has been appropriately identified. Establishes or updates control action, to include all tuxedobased applications to include Veterans Benefits Management System (VBMS), Personnel Information Exchange System (PIES), CAPS and COVERS. Has a thorough understanding of the operation of CAPRI, COVERS, VACOLS, PCGL, PIES, SHARE, ARCIS, RRS, VBMS, Adobe, eMilrecs centralized mail portal and WORD. Fully utilizes these systems to input and/or access information needed in connection with the duties of the position. Requests information from Single Point of Entry (SPoE) units within the Department of Defense or National Archives and Record Administration pertaining to veteran's claim or determines that no such action is required. Makes independent determinations regarding the release of information via the Freedom of Information Act (FOIA), Privacy Act, and both Federal and State court ordered release of information. Explains VA FOIA/Privacy Act programs and entitlement criteria to veterans and their dependents. Assists the claimant with the resources for applications and forms. Acts as a liaison between Regional Offices and other Government Agencies such as Department of Defense and NARA. What you need to qualify

To qualify for this position, applicants must meet all requirements by the closing date of this announcement, 08/14/2026. GS-5 level: You must have one year of specialized experience equivalent to at least the next lower grade GS-4 in the normal line of progression for the occupation in the organization. Examples of specialized experience would typically include but are not limited to: (1) Using various software to produce and transmit documents, reports, and correspondences; (2) Utilizing automated computer systems to enter data and maintain case files; (3) Performing standard clerical duties to include maintaining suspense and follow up systems; AND (4) Reviewing forms and documents for completeness and accuracy. OR Education Substitution: Completion of a 4-year course of study leading to a bachelor's degree (120 semester hours or 180 quarter hours) or possession of a bachelor's degree. OR Combining Education & Experience: If you do not fully meet the length of experience and education described for a specific grade level (e.g. have six months of experience and some coursework but not a degree), the two can be combined to total 100% of the requirement. Click here for more information. To calculate, first identify the percentage of required education you have earned (when substituting, you cannot use the first 60 semester hours that you earned). Then identify the percentage of required experience you possess. Add the two percentages. The total percentage must equal at least 100 percent to qualify at the GS-05. A transcript must be submitted with your application if you are basing all or part of your qualifications on education. GS-6 Level: You must have one year of specialized experience equivalent to at least to the next lower grade GS-05 in the normal line of progression for the occupation in the organization. Examples of specialized experience would typically include but are not limited to: (1) Maintaining controls of and preparing designated reports and priority mail; (2) Assisting in the management of the unit mail management system to include diagnoses of equipment malfunctions, operating problems, and performs corrective adjustments; (3) Ensuring adequate supplies are maintained within the division to support continuous RO operations; (4) Analyzing supply levels on a recurring basis to determine the rate of utilization, and advises the Support Services Specialist when supply orders are required; (5) Providing guidance and assistance on procedures, report requirements, deadlines and related matters to assure compliance with Support Services policies. Education Substitution: Education can not be substituted for experience at the GS-06 grade level.
